PBIS Theme - January
This month our PBIS theme is empathy. Our students are watching videos related to empathy during our weekly PBIS meeting. This week I launched the theme with students with a brief presentation and also recognized students who received a Husky Hero Spotlight Award for the month of December. We are very proud of those students who have exemplified the character traits of kindness and gratitude that were the focus before the winter break. Students are also reading books about empathy during their book exchange time and completing related activities. As part of teaching empathy we will participate as a school in collecting items to donate to the Connecticut Humane Society. Remote Learning
We understand that some families are making the choice to be remote for an additional week or more. If that is the case you have to fill out the paperwork to switch to remote learning. We cannot accommodate spur of the moment changes. One of the major reasons this is necessary is that when we contact trace we need to have accurate student data and they need to be properly labeled in our system. If your child was quarantined by the district, you do not have to fill out the form. Thank you for your cooperation with this, and to assist you I am attaching the form to fill out.
